Grilled Mussels with Red Wine and Chorizo

Elevate your next seafood feast with these smoky, savory Grilled Mussels with Red Wine and Chorizo. This recipe combines the briny sweetness of fresh mussels with the bold, spicy kick of chorizo sausage, all simmered in a rich red wine sauce infused with garlic and shallots. Cooking everything in a grill-safe skillet over an open flame gives the dish a subtle, smoky depth that’s hard to resist. Finished with a fresh sprinkle of parsley and a squeeze of bright lemon, it's a quick and easy showstopper perfect for summer entertaining or cozy nights in. Don’t forget to serve it with crusty bread to soak up every last drop of the flavorful broth. Ready in just 30 minutes and brimming with robust flavors, this dish is a seafood lover's dream come true!

Prep Time:15 mins
Cook Time:15 mins
Total Time:30 mins
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 2 pounds fresh mussels
  • 5 ounces chorizo sausage, diced
  • 2 tablespoons unsalted butter
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 piece shallot, finely chopped
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 cup dry red wine
  • 2 tablespoons fresh parsley, chopped
  • 1 piece lemon, cut into wedges
  • 0.5 teaspoons sea salt
  • 0.25 teaspoons black pepper, freshly ground
  • 1 loaf crusty bread for serving (optional)

Directions

Step 1

Inspect the mussels and discard any that are cracked, broken, or do not close when tapped. Scrub the mussels clean and remove beards if they are visible.

Step 2

Preheat your grill to medium-high heat.

Step 3

In a large cast-iron skillet or grill-safe pan, heat the olive oil and butter over medium heat on the grill surface.

Step 4

Add the diced chorizo to the skillet and cook for 3-4 minutes until browned and slightly crisp, stirring occasionally.

Step 5

Stir in the chopped shallot and garlic, cooking for 1-2 minutes until softened and aromatic.

Step 6

Pour in the red wine, scraping the bottom of the skillet to deglaze and incorporate any browned bits. Bring the mixture to a simmer.

Step 7

Add the cleaned mussels to the skillet in a single layer. Cover the skillet with foil or a grill-safe lid and cook for 5-7 minutes, or until the mussels begin to open. Discard any mussels that do not open after cooking.

Step 8

Season the mixture with sea salt and black pepper to taste.

Step 9

Remove the skillet from the grill and sprinkle with chopped parsley.

Step 10

Serve the mussels immediately in the skillet, with lemon wedges on the side for squeezing over the top. Pair with crusty bread for soaking up the flavorful juices, if desired.
